About San Antonio, FL

Homes for sale in San Antonio, FL have reached 111. The number of homes for sale in San Antonio, FL decreased by 17.8% between March 2023 and April 2023. The median list price of listings available in April 2023 was $341,995, while the average time on the real estate market was 70 days. This housing market listing prices have changed between March 2023 and April 2023: 1 bedroom properties became 0% more expensive, prices of 2 bedrooms properties increased by 27.2%, prices of 3 bedrooms properties increased by 13.3%, the cost of 4 bedrooms properties went up by 14.3%, 5 bedrooms properties became 0% more expensive. The following changes in the number of homes for sale were observed in this housing market: 1 bedroom homes inventory did not change, the quantity of 2 bedrooms homes went up by 4.2%, 3 bedrooms homes became 29.8% less available, 4 bedrooms homes became 26.7% less available, volume of 5 bedrooms homes went down by 40%. In April 2023, from all listings sold in San Antonio, FL there were more than 1 sold above asking price, over 13 sold below and more than 9 were sold right at the asked price.
